P264 UCD is a 1996 Chrysler Neon in Black with a 1,996c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 8 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.
Across all 1996 Chrysler Neon models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.1% with a typical mileage of 75,875 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Chrysler Neon fails its MOT is suspension arm rubber bush deteriorated resulting in excessive movement, accounting for 7,414 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P264 UCD,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Chrysler Neon typically stays on UK roads for around 30 years. At 30 years old, this Chrysler Neon is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
